Amendment of the Charges Regulations

2.—(1) The Charges Regulations shall be amended in accordance with the following paragraphs of this regulation.

(2) In regulation 2 (interpretation)—

(a)in paragraph (1)—

(i)for the definition of “elastic hosiery”, substitute—

“elastic hosiery” means anklet, legging, knee-cap, below-knee, above-knee or thigh stocking;,

(ii)after the definition of “medical list”, insert—

“nurse prescriber” means a nurse or health visitor of a description specified in paragraph (2);, and

(iii)for the definition of “prescription form”, substitute—

  • “prescription form” means a form provided by the Agency, a Health Authority constituted under section 8 of the National Health Service Act 1977(1) or a Health Board constituted under section 2 of the National Health Service (Scotland) Act 1978(2), and issued by—

    (a)

    a doctor or dentist under the provisions of his terms of service; or

    (b)

    a doctor performing personal medical services or a dentist performing personal dental services in connection with a pilot scheme; or

    (c)

    a nurse prescriber,

    to enable a person to obtain pharmaceutical services;;

(b)in paragraph (2) (specified description of nurse or health visitor)—

(i)for “ “prescription form” ” substitute “ “nurse prescriber” ”,

(ii)in sub-paragraphs (a)(iii) and (b)(ii), for the words “or who is performing personal medical services in connection with a pilot scheme” substitute “or who, at that time, is assisting in the performance of personal medical services under a pilot scheme”.

(3) In regulation 3 (supply of drugs and appliances by chemists)—

(a)in paragraphs (1)(a) and (b) and (3) for “£5·80” substitute “£5·90”;

(b)in paragraph (1)(a) for “£11·60” substitute “£11·80”;

(c)after paragraph (1), insert—

(1A) Where a charge is paid under paragraph (1), the person making the payment shall on doing so sign a declaration in writing on the prescription form that the relevant charge has been paid.; and

(d)for paragraph (2), substitute—

(2) No charge shall be made and recovered under paragraph (1) where—

(a)there is exemption under regulation 7 and a declaration of entitlement to exemption on the prescription form is duly completed by or on behalf of the patient;

(b)there is entitlement to remission of the charge under regulation 3 of the Travelling Expenses and Remission of Charges Regulations and a declaration of entitlement to remission on the prescription form is duly completed by or on behalf of the patient..

(4) In regulation 4 (supply of drugs and appliances by doctors)—

(a)in paragraphs (1)(a) and (b) and (3) for “£5·80” substitute “£5·90”;

(b)in paragraph (1)(a) for “£11·60” substitute “£11·80”;

(c)after paragraph (1), insert—

(1A) Where a charge is paid under paragraph (1), the person making the payment shall on doing so sign a declaration in writing on the prescription form that the relevant charge has been paid.; and

(d)for paragraph (2), substitute—

(2) No charge shall be made and recovered under paragraph (1) where—

(a)there is exemption under regulation 7 and a declaration of entitlement to exemption on the prescription form is duly completed by or on behalf of the patient;

(b)there is entitlement to remission of the charge under regulation 3 of the Travelling Expenses and Remission of Charges Regulations and a declaration of entitlement to remission on the prescription form is duly completed by or on behalf of the patient..

(5) In regulation 5 (supply of drugs and appliances by a Board or an HSS trust)—

(a)in paragraphs (1)(a) and (d) and (3) for “£5·80” substitute “£5·90”;

(b)in paragraphs (1)(a) and (c) for “£11·60” substitute “£11·80”;

(c)in paragraph (1), for “subject to paragraph (2),” substitute “subject to paragraphs (2) and (2A)”;

(d)after paragraph (1), insert—

(1A) Where a charge is paid under paragraph (1), the person making the payment shall on doing so sign a declaration in writing on the prescription form that the relevant charge has been paid.;

(e)in paragraph (2)(c), after “education” insert “, and who completes a declaration of entitlement to such exemption, and produces such evidence of entitlement as the Board or HSS trust may reasonably require”;

(f)in paragraph (2)(e), for “and who provides such evidence” substitute “and who completes a declaration of entitlement to such exemption and provides such evidence”;

(g)in paragraph (2)(f), delete “provides”, and substitute “completes a declaration of entitlement to such exemption and provides”; and

(h)after paragraph (2), insert—

(2A) A partially remitted charge shall be made and recovered under this regulation from a patient who is entitled to partial remission under regulation 7(3) if a declaration in writing is provided that the relevant part of the charge has been paid and a declaration of entitlement, and such other evidence of entitlement, to partial remission as may be required, is provided..

(6) In regulation 7 (exemptions)—

(a)in paragraphs (1) and (2), for “No charge—” in each of those paragraphs, substitute “Subject to paragraph (2A), no charge”;

(b)after paragraph (2), insert—

(2A) A person who wishes to claim entitlement to exemption under paragraph (1) or (2) shall provide any declaration of entitlement required, under regulation 3(2) or 4(2), and any declaration or evidence of entitlement required under regulation 5(2).;

(c)after paragraph (3), insert—

(3A) Where a charge is remitted in part under paragraph (3), the person making the part payment shall on doing so sign a declaration in writing that the relevant part of the charge has been paid, and complete a declaration of entitlement, and provide such other evidence of entitlement to partial remission as may be required..

(7) In paragraph (5) of regulation 9 (pre-payment certificates) for “£30·10” substitute “£30·80” and for “£82·70” substitute “£84·60”.

(8) For Schedule 1, substitute—

SCHEDULE 1Charges for Fabric Supports and Wigs

Column (1)Column (2)
Specified ApplianceSpecified Charge
Surgical Brassiere£19·95
Abdominal or Spinal Support£29·95
Stock Modacrylic Wig£49·00
Partial Human Hair Wig£129·00
Full Bespoke Human Hair Wig£188·50.
